Living onboard a Tudor ship would have been hard. Ships were small and would have been packed full of provisions for their long voyages.

This photograph shows what a Tudor ship would have looked like.

Punishments were harsh. Sailors who didn’t obey the ship’s rules would be flogged. Men were often flogged for falling asleep on watch.Anyone caught stealing would be dunked in the sea until they almost drowned.

To add to their problems, there were always rats onboard ships and rats spread infectious diseases such as the plague.

If the ships were close to land, they could be driven onto rocks and the ships broken up.

Every sailor dreaded storms and hidden rocks which meant only one thing – shipwreck!
